CAS: 1310-65-2 | HLiO | 23.95 g/mol

It is used as a heat transfer medium, as a storage-battery electrolyte and also used for the production of lithium greases. It is also used in ceramics, in some portland cement formulations, in the absoption of carbondioxide from sealed enviornments such as submarines, spacecrafts and breathing apparatus. It is used in esterification reactions, as stabilizer in photographic developments and as a coolant in pressurized water reactors for corrosion control.

Specifications

Boiling Point 924°C
Melting Point 462°C
Color White
pH 14
Physical Form Powder
Quantity 5 g
UN Number UN2680
Merck Index 14,5534
Solubility Information Soluble in water. Slightly soluble in ethanol and methanol
Formula Weight 23.95
Percent Purity 99.995%
Odor Odorless
Sensitivity Air sensitive; Hygroscopic
Density 2.54 g/mL
Assay (metals basis)
Chemical Name or Material Lithium hydroxide, Anhydrous
